* What You’ll Do:

*** Responsible for the expression of a range of protein targets at a variety of scales and related research tasks as assigned.
* Apply strong technical skills to execute assignments and experiments within the necessary project timelines that are critical to the success of the team.
* Provide input into experimental design and aid in technical problem solving and workflow improvement efforts.
* Communicate technical details and results through physical records, electronic notebooks, conversations, and by e-mail, as well as ensure that data is recorded in laboratory information management systems and sample inventories are accurate and up to date.
* Take initiative to maintain an efficient, well-stocked, safe, and compliant laboratory environment and individual compliance in training and records.
* Gain exposure to protein engineering design and directed evolution approaches and how they are applied to generate novel biocatalysts and biopharmaceuticals.
* Receive on-the-job training through active coaching and mentoring by members of the Evotec insourced team and company employees and develop as an individual contributor and subject matter expert in a collaborative team that values diversity, inclusion, innovation, and impact.
** Who You Are:
*** Required education and years’ experience. Preferred skills, technical proficiencies and behavioral traits.
* Bachelor’s degree in Molecular Biology, Synthetic Biology, Bioengineering, Biochemistry or a related field;
Master’s degree preferred.
* Full time experience in a research laboratory setting.
* Hands-on experience with and knowledge of standard microbiological practices for working with biosafety level 1 organisms.
* Attention to detail and ability to follow standard operating procedures and deliver high quality results with accurate documentation of work and results.
* Excellent communication and organizational skills.
* Demonstrated ability to work in a collaborative team environment.
* Availability for travel to Princeton, NJ, site for training and quarterly meetings.
* Ability to work a weekend schedule as needed, with total hours maintained within a 40-hour work week.
